1996–97 Eredivisie
The 1996/97 season was the 43rd season of the Eredivisie, the highest Dutch football league. Champion for the 14th time PSV Eindhoven. Descent had to AZ Alkmaar.

The champion team of PSV Eindhoven
( Players with at least 3 inserts were taken into account; provided in parentheses to the matches and goals are specified)
- Goal: Jan Willem van Ede (5 / -), Ronald Waterreus (31 / -)
- Defense: Ernest Faber (9 / -), Niclas Jensen ( 3 / -), Arthur Numan (32/ 3), Jaap Stam (33/ 7), Stan Valckx (29/ 1), Marciano Vink (19/ 2), Chris van der Weerden (24 / -)
- Midfielders: Philip Cocu (34/ 8), Bjorn van der Doelen (11 / -), Wim Jonk (32 /9), Ovidiu Stîngă (8 / -), Vampeta (31 /2), Boudewijn Zenden (34/ 8)
- Storm: Gilles de image ( 8/7 ), Marc Degryse (23/ 3), René Eijkelkamp (30 /9), Marcelo Silva Ramos (22/ 11), Luc Nilis (26 /21)
- Coach: Dick Advocaat
